Output 5f0c748f93f5f0966a4f13fd47b6df255ee258be9ae2bc21e339c31d0ac3b900:3

value
355011760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e28b2f21253097f4c365af9a829151ddc217fa95 OP_EQUAL
address
3NLsNaVKa6e7qwwo7DwJbiqpyLRpd1sLxy
transaction
5f0c748f93f5f0966a4f13fd47b6df255ee258be9ae2bc21e339c31d0ac3b900
confirmations
311678
spent
true